Hiring an immigration lawyer involves several variables that shift the final cost. The complexity of your case is the primary factor; for instance, a straightforward visa application usually costs less than defending against deportation or handling a multi-step residency process. Expenses also fluctuate based on the volume of documentation required and whether there are past legal complications or criminal history involved. You should always be completely truthful and transparent with your immigration attorney in Fort Collins about your entire history and situation. They need accurate information to build the strongest possible case for you. Withholding any details, even those you might deem minor, can have serious negative consequences for your immigration application.
